Understanding the Critical Role of an MRI Service Engineer

An MRI service engineer is a specialized technician responsible for the installation, calibration, maintenance, troubleshooting, and repair of MRI machines in hospitals, clinics, and diagnostic centers. This role requires a unique blend of advanced technical knowledge, keen diagnostic skills, and a comprehensive understanding of medical imaging hardware and software. Their work ensures that MRI systems deliver high-resolution images with minimal downtime, directly impacting patient outcomes and the efficiency of healthcare providers.

Technical Expertise Required for an MRI Service Engineer

  • Deep Knowledge of MRI Technology: Mastery of the physics behind MRI, including magnetic fields, radio frequency pulses, and image reconstruction algorithms.
  • Proficiency in Electrical and Mechanical Systems: Ability to diagnose and repair complex electronic components, cooling systems, gradient coils, and mechanical parts.
  • Software Troubleshooting Skills: Ensuring the seamless operation of MRI software platforms, updating firmware, and resolving image processing issues.
  • Calibration and Quality Assurance: Regular verification of system accuracy, image clarity, and safety protocols to meet strict regulatory standards.
  • Regulatory Compliance and Safety: Ensuring all maintenance and repair work adhere to health, safety, and environmental regulations relevant to medical imaging equipment.

The Daily Responsibilities of an MRI Service Engineer

Beyond technical skills, MRI service engineers undertake a diverse range of activities each day to uphold the high standards of diagnostic imaging services offered by medical centers:

  • Preventive Maintenance: Conducting scheduled inspections, cleaning, and system checks to prevent unexpected failures and prolong equipment lifespan.
  • Real-time Troubleshooting: Diagnosing and resolving unexpected technical issues swiftly to minimize patient appointment delays.
  • System Upgrades: Installing firmware and hardware updates to enhance system performance and incorporate new features.
  • Calibration and Validation: Performing calibration procedures to ensure precise imaging, adhering to strict accuracy standards.
  • Documentation and Reporting: Maintaining detailed service records, compliance logs, and operational reports to ensure transparency and accountability.

Advanced Technologies and Trends in MRI System Maintenance

The landscape of diagnostic imaging is constantly evolving with innovations such as higher magnetic field strengths (3T and above), artificial intelligence integration, and portable MRI systems. Consequently, the role of an MRI service engineer has expanded to include expertise in these cutting-edge technologies.

Some current trends include:

  • Remote Monitoring and Diagnostics: Using IoT-enabled systems, engineers can perform remote diagnostics, reducing response times.
  • Automation and AI Integration: Automated calibration and troubleshooting tools powered by AI help enhance accuracy and efficiency.
  • Enhanced Safety Protocols: New safety features and standards necessitate continuous education and adaptation by service engineers.
  • Energy Efficiency and Sustainable Practices: Upgrading systems for lower energy consumption aligns with green healthcare initiatives.

Training and Certification: Standards for a Top-Tier MRI Service Engineer

Elite MRI service engineers are characterized by their professional training and certifications. They often hold degrees in biomedical engineering, electrical engineering, or related fields. Certification programs from manufacturers such as GE, Siemens, Philips, and Toshiba further validate their expertise. Continuous professional development ensures they stay at the forefront of rapidly advancing MRI technology, safety protocols, and maintenance techniques.
